WebThe Bangalore torpedo was adopted by many armies, and continued in use past the end of World War II. The barbed wire used differed between nations; the German wire was heavier gauge, and British wire cutters, designed for the thinner native product, were unable to cut it. ... The machine gun gave the defender a big advantage, especially when barbed wire was situated in front of a machine gun position because even if troops were to get close they would get stuck because of the barbed wire.
